/*
|
||
* A plugin interface for RNGs
|
||
*
|
||
* Using this interface, it is possible for the application to tell
|
||
* libguile to use a different RNG. This is desirable if it is
|
||
* necessary to use the same RNG everywhere in the application in
|
||
* order to prevent interference, if the application uses RNG
|
||
* hardware, or if the application has special demands on the RNG.
|
||
*
|
||
* Look how the default generator is "plugged in" in scm_init_random().
|
||
*/
|
||
|
||
typedef struct scm_t_rstate {
|
||
int reserved0;
|
||
double reserved1;
|
||
/* Custom fields follow here */
|
||
} scm_t_rstate;
|
||
|
||
typedef struct scm_t_rng {
|
||
size_t rstate_size; /* size of random state */
|
||
unsigned long (*random_bits) (scm_t_rstate *state); /* gives 32 random bits */
|
||
void (*init_rstate) (scm_t_rstate *state, char *seed, int n);
|
||
scm_t_rstate *(*copy_rstate) (scm_t_rstate *state);
|
||
} scm_t_rng;
|
||
|
||
extern scm_t_rng scm_the_rng;
